S.C.R. No. 28 Summary
-
Urges the Department of Education to include financial literacy teaching in the existing personal transition plan course requirement for all high school students.
-
Directs the Department of Education to ensure consistency in financial literacy course content across all Department of Education high schools.
-
Notes that while the Department of Education offers a financial literacy elective course, it is not currently required for all students.
-
Recognizes that lack of financial literacy creates barriers to financial stability and that students need education in money management, credit, debt, and fiscal responsibility.
-
Requires transmittal of certified copies of the resolution to the Superintendent of Education and Chairperson of the Board of Education.
Legislative Description
Urging The Department Of Education To Include The Teaching Of Financial Literacy In The Existing Personal Transition Plan Course Requirement For Each Student.
